Cost Range - Commercial roof replacement costs typically vary between $10,000 and $50,000 depending on the building size and roof type. For example, a mid-sized commercial property in Castle Rock might see expenses around $20,000 to $30,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.
Material Expenses - The choice of roofing materials significantly influences costs, with prices ranging from $3 to $10 per square foot. For instance, installing TPO roofing on a 10,000-square-foot roof could cost approximately $30,000 to $100,000. Material selection impacts overall project budgets accordingly.
Labor Costs - Labor fees for commercial roof replacement generally account for 50% to 60% of the total project cost. For a typical project in the Castle Rock area, labor might range from $5,000 to $25,000 depending on roof complexity and size. Local service providers can give tailored estimates based on specific job details.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s such as permits, tear-off, and disposal can add several thousand dollars to the overall price. For example, permit fees might be $500 to $2,000, while debris removal could be $1,000 or more. These costs vary depending on local regulations and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a commercial roof needs replacement? Indicators include persistent leaks, extensive membrane damage, visible sagging, and widespread deterioration of roofing materials.
How long does a commercial roof repl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size and complexity of the roof, but generally, replacements can range from a few days to several weeks.
What types of roofing materials are available for commercial roof replacement? Common options include built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, single-ply membranes like TPO or EPDM, and metal roofing systems.
Is commercial roof replacement disruptive to business operations? It can cause some disruption, but experienced contractors often coordinate work to minimize impact on daily activities.
How can property owners prepare for a commercial roof replacement? Preparation includes coordinating access, removing or protecting valuable items, and communicating with the contractor about scheduling and logistics.
